This Year's Model Updates:

The Chevrolet Aveo has been significantly updated for 2007. Chevrolet says the sedan model has been fully redesigned, but we believe that to be an overstatement given that its wheelbase and interior dimensions are the same as on last year's model, as are its engine and transmissions. The sedan does have a slightly larger exterior size, all-new styling, improved interior trim and additional feature content in the form of new audio systems, a center armrest and an integrated radio antenna. Meanwhile, Chevy has renamed last year's four-door hatchback the Aveo5 and discontinued its LT trim but otherwise left it unchanged.

Pros:
  • Low price, nimble handling, ample headroom, logical control layout, loads of cargo room in hatchback models.

  • Very dependable and great on gas! - 2007 Chevrolet Aveo
    By -

    I love my little Aveo, I bought it brand new in April of 2007 and the only things Ive had to do where get the valve cover replaced (under warranty), change a relay switch which cost me less than $20, wheel bearings at 60k and regular maintenance. Ive used mobil 1 in my car since the day I brought it home, literally and Ive had no problems! It is fun to drive, the easiest 5 speed I swear, I just changed the brakes for the 1st time at 90k miles. (you dont use much with a stick). It has been very reliable and great on gas, i usually get 35-37 mpg, never under 32mpg. If you treat it right, it will return the favor!

  • Great Commuter Car! - 2007 Chevrolet Aveo
    By -

    This car does what you expect it to do - save money at the pump for a reasonably priced car. I owned it for 31,500 miles (almost 2 years-before I crashed it). My only complaint was that the front tires wore down after 22,000 miles, and the seats could be more comfortable. Other than that, the car pays for itself by laughing at gas pumps. Bought it as a commuter car going 60 miles a day, and never got less than 26 mpg city. Highway got 32~33 mpg easy. I crashed it recently, and the front collapsed well like an accordian- and I walked away without a scratch.I am 63 tall and fit well inside. Solid car for the price. Trunk is big,"hold" traction button puts car into lower gear for torque traction
